It is possible to obtain as a string the content of an external script? Something equivalent to myInlineScript.textContent?
The scenario is that I'm just starting to get into WebGL and all the tutorials I'm finding store shaders as inline <script type="x-shader/x-foo"> tags. The element itself isn't important, however — the shaders are created from plain strings. These are easily extracted from inline scripts via .textContent, but I'd of course prefer to keep my code separate from my markup.
Is there some equivalent for getting the source / content of an external script? A quick scan of the DOM docs and a Google search didn't yield anything enlightening.
